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5837847 938608 02853686 88
934314 3001812540 5057922791
934314 3001812540 5057922791
33736605 2943452 23970 21964851 048
All about undefined
Interested in learning more?
934314 3001812540 5057922791
33736605 2943452 23970 21964851 048
See more
60650 0707971
27318285008 5382180 592
See more
32620988 11547 557311387
123996 64839 22479
See more